punxneverdead So the only thing that I can possibly think that could have lead to such slow growth was maybe the light was a bit too close. Strange as this wasnt a problem last time I ran these girls. Well at least they are starting to show some improvement but bear in bind this images are of the end of week 4. Last time I ran them they were starting to go into flower at this point. Will be real interesting to see how they turn out. I ain't holding my breath. Started with some lst on two of them and gave a light feed of 1tbs of black strap mollases to 8l of water. Not sure if it was really needed but guess it can't harm them.
punxneverdead So after slow growth these girls are starting to stretch a little. Would like to see a bit more but can't really grumble to much. Have not showed any signs of calmag deficiencies so that is quite good. I have given a few waterings of blackstrap mollases (1tbs mixed with 8l of water) will try and keep this to 2 feeds 1 water cycle and see how it goes. I may introduce some organic bloom feed in a few weeks if it shows any signs of needing it.

punxneverdead So I have been feeding these girls pretty much 2l every 2-3 days and been doing bloom nutes + calmag, then 1tbs blackstrap molasses + calmag, then bloom nutes + calmag, then plane water + calmag. Buds are fattening up nice and getting frostier by the day.
punxneverdead Guess not much more to update just getting more frosty every day. Probably gonna give 1 last feed of bloom nutes then start on the flush of just water.
punxneverdead These girls are now in there final stage. Started flushing them well if that's what you call it. 1 feed with blackstrap and will probably give 2 with plain water PhD to 6.8. Trichomes are a nice mix of Amber and milky with a few clear in so should give a nice buzz!
